Transponder chips

Car keys with transponder chips require a specific reprogramming to work. While any hardware store can cut a new key for you, the biggest issue is how to integrate it to work with the specific car you own. The key needs to be programmed to match the exact identification code on your car, or else it won't be able to start.

Transponder chips are a standard feature in modern cars and are designed to guard against car theft. The chip is a tiny microcircuit that transmits a radio-frequency signal when the ignition key is placed. The car then detects the signal and begins the engine if it matches the original frequency that was programmed into the vehicle. The car will also shut down if a frequency is invalid. This makes it much more difficult for thieves who are not experienced to wire a vehicle and start it.

A circuit board with an induction coil that connects the chip to the key. When the key is placed in the ignition, it creates a magnetic field around the transponder. This creates a signal which is absorbed by the coil before being sent to the key's identification number. The key's ID number is sent back to the vehicle and if it matches the engine will start.

There are a few different methods to program car keys near me a transponder key but they all involve using a special tool. These tools are available online or from most automotive locksmiths. These tools are not cheap but are essential to program your car's chip.

You can also use an resettable key that was programmed for a different vehicle. In this case, you'll need to make sure that the key isn't damaged or the transponder been altered in any way. To do this, you can use a scanner or a computer with an USB port to scan the chip and determine its identity.

Reprogramming a transponder is a simple procedure, but it requires special software. It also requires an scanner tool. If you're new to the process it is recommended to seek the assistance of an auto locksmith. Don't buy used keys since they could already be programmed and won't be compatible with your vehicle.
